首页 > 生活经验 >

excel跨工作簿引用数据

2025-05-12 16:57:51

问题描述:

excel跨工作簿引用数据,急!求解答,求不沉贴!

最佳答案

推荐答案

2025-05-12 16:57:51

在日常办公中,Excel作为一款强大的数据处理工具,常常需要我们对多个工作簿中的数据进行整合和分析。然而,当数据分散在不同的工作簿中时,如何实现高效的数据引用便成为了一项重要的技能。本文将深入探讨Excel跨工作簿引用数据的方法,并提供实用的操作技巧,帮助您轻松完成这一任务。

一、了解跨工作簿引用的基本概念

跨工作簿引用是指在一个Excel工作簿中引用另一个工作簿中的单元格或数据区域。通过这种方式,我们可以动态地获取其他工作簿中的信息,而无需手动复制粘贴。这种功能特别适用于需要定期更新数据的场景,例如财务报表、销售数据分析等。

二、创建跨工作簿引用的步骤

1. 打开目标工作簿

首先,确保您已打开需要引用数据的目标工作簿。这是跨工作簿引用的基础条件,因为只有打开的工作簿才能被引用。

2. 使用公式引用数据

在需要引用数据的工作簿中,选择一个空白单元格并输入公式。公式的基本格式为:

```

=[目标工作簿名称]工作表名称!单元格地址

```

例如,如果目标工作簿名为`Sales.xlsx`,工作表名为`Sheet1`,且需要引用A1单元格的数据,则公式应写为:

```

=[Sales.xlsx]Sheet1!A1

```

3. 确保文件路径正确

为了保证跨工作簿引用的成功,必须确保目标工作簿的路径是正确的。如果目标工作簿位于与当前工作簿相同的文件夹中,可以直接使用文件名;如果不在同一文件夹,则需输入完整路径。

4. 保存并测试引用

完成公式输入后,保存工作簿并检查引用是否成功。如果目标工作簿被关闭,Excel会自动提示重新链接数据,请根据提示操作即可。

三、进阶技巧:动态引用与自动化

1. 动态引用

如果您希望引用的数据范围较大,可以使用数组公式或动态命名区域来简化操作。例如,可以通过定义名称的方式引用整个工作表的数据,从而避免逐个单元格引用的繁琐。

2. 自动化引用

结合VBA(Visual Basic for Applications)脚本,可以进一步提升跨工作簿引用的效率。例如,编写脚本自动检测目标工作簿的变化并更新引用数据,大幅减少人工干预的时间成本。

四、注意事项与常见问题

1. 权限问题:确保您有访问目标工作簿的权限,否则可能无法成功引用。

2. 文件位置变化:如果目标工作簿的位置发生了改变,需重新设置文件路径。

3. 兼容性问题:不同版本的Excel可能会对跨工作簿引用的功能有所限制,建议使用最新版本以获得最佳体验。

五、总结

通过掌握Excel跨工作簿引用数据的技术,您可以显著提高工作效率,特别是在涉及多源数据整合的场景中。无论是简单的单元格引用还是复杂的动态引用,合理运用这些技巧都能让您的数据分析更加得心应手。希望本文提供的方法和建议能为您带来实际的帮助!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。